The supply chain is one of the areas with the highest uncertainty: demand fluctuates, lead times shift, inventory costs rise. Decision intelligence continuously monitors these variables, recommends the best action and executes it.

The limits of the classic approach

In a supply chain run on spreadsheets and monthly reports, decisions come too late. By the time a supplier delay is noticed, it is often already too late to act.

What does decision intelligence do?

  • Updating the demand forecast in real time and optimizing inventory levels
  • Detecting supply risk early and proposing alternatives
  • Automatically calculating order timing and quantity

An example: the replenishment loop

What happens when a supplier’s delivery starts to slip? In the classic setup this is only noticed when stock hits a critical level, triggering a panicked rush order. Decision intelligence catches the delay signal early, recalculates the stockout date for the affected products, recommends an alternative supplier or an earlier order, and executes the decision. The problem is solved before it grows.

Resilience to uncertainty

The real strength of decision intelligence is that it doesn’t rely on a single “correct” forecast. It evaluates multiple scenarios at once (a demand spike, a delay, a price change) and produces decisions that hold up against the worst cases. This makes the supply chain flexible rather than fragile in the face of surprises.

The bullwhip effect: small swings, big chaos

Supply chains have a classic problem: a small swing in customer demand grows as it moves up the chain. A 10% change at the retailer can become 20% at the wholesaler, 40% at the manufacturer, and much more at the raw-material supplier. The reason is that each link looks backward and over-orders to stay on the safe side. Decision intelligence dampens this swing by evaluating demand with shared real-time data and computing the optimal order at each tier; the chain becomes more stable and lower-cost.

Decisions across a multi-tier supply network

Real supply chains are not a single line but a network of factories, warehouses, distribution centers and stores. An order decision for one product affects the whole network. Finding a “good” decision by intuition in this complexity is impossible. Decision intelligence handles the entire network in a single model: it holistically optimizes how much stock to hold at which warehouse, which point to transfer from and to, and where to place the order.

Risk management and resilience

The supply shocks of recent years showed how dangerous single-source dependence and a lack of visibility can be. Decision intelligence continuously monitors supply risk: when a supplier’s performance drops, a disruption begins in a region, or a raw-material price spikes, it raises an early warning and evaluates alternative scenarios. So the supply chain becomes a structure that foresees surprises rather than reacting to them.

ROI: where are the gains?

The return of decision intelligence in the supply chain comes from several items: lower inventory cost (excess stock falls), fewer stockouts (lost sales drop), lower logistics cost (rush shipments decrease) and better cash flow (capital isn’t locked in stock). Because these gains repeat with every order decision, they reach significant numbers quickly in high-volume operations.

Visibility: a single source of truth

Most supply chain decisions are made worse by fragmented and delayed visibility. Sales sit in one system, inventory in another, supplier data in an email. Decision intelligence unifies all these sources into a single consistent picture so everyone sees the same truth. This “single source of truth” is the foundation not just for reporting but for automatic decisions: the agent decides based on an integrated, current picture rather than scattered data.

Alignment with S&OP: tying the plan to reality

In many organizations Sales and Operations Planning (S&OP) is a monthly meeting ritual, and the decisions reached are reflected to the floor slowly. Decision intelligence ties this strategic plan to daily operational decisions: the targets set in S&OP become constraints for the optimization engine, and every order decision is made in line with those targets. So the gap between strategy and execution closes; the plan becomes a reality living on the floor rather than a document on a shelf.

Sustainability and cost together

Supply decisions are now about not only cost and speed but also carbon footprint and sustainability. Decision intelligence can add this goal to the equation too: fewer rush shipments mean lower emissions, better consolidation means less freight, smarter inventory means less waste. Interestingly, sustainable decisions often also lower cost — efficiency and environmental responsibility point the same way with the right optimization.
